Skip to main content

Software engineer Jobs

5000 curated roles with verified salaries.

Updated 6 months ago
Advanced Filters
Function
Reset filters
5000 curated results Filters applied title: software engineer Clear

Opens the subscribe dialog so you can join the weekly newsletter.

5000 results
Quick filters
AI Dev Remote Senior >100k CH EU UK US IN
Quick filters
Salary Explorer What does the market pay?
What is a “May be filled” (ghost) job?

Listings older than ~30 days may already be filled or paused. We flag them so you can prioritise fresher roles.

Q60 Match 75% Puter Vancouver, British Columbia, Canada 2026-02-09
Why this matched

Title matches your search • Direct apply link

Get weekly matches like this

You'll tackle interesting challenges across domains that don't typically live together. We're not looking for people who just go along with things.

Apply
Q60 Match 75% ERGO Technology & Services Warszawa 2026-02-09
Why this matched

Title matches your search • Direct apply link

Get weekly matches like this

[Applicants: Bądź jednym z pierwszych 25 kandydatów] About the roleWe are looking for a Senior Software Engineer (.NET/Azure/Terraform) to develop our GDS (Geo Data Services) also known as SAFIR which provides…

Read full description

[Applicants: Bądź jednym z pierwszych 25 kandydatów] About the roleWe are looking for a Senior Software Engineer (.NET/Azure/Terraform) to develop our GDS (Geo Data Services) also known as SAFIR which provides geospatial and map functionalities including geocoding, location information, rate and map services.How you will get the job doneimplementing the technical SAFIR architecture at the component-level with restful APIs (scalable microservices) based on C# .NET Core, hosted on Azure Functionsdeveloping and maintaining performant solutions using SQL Databases for configuration and business datamaintaining Microsoft Azure Infrastructure (Function Apps, App Services, Scale Sets, Virtual Machines, etc.) via Infrastructure as Code (e.g. ArcGIS)implementing the features and change requests for development and maintenance including requested analysis and design activities and required documentationimplementing small enhancements in the project/product scopeperforming bug fixing with a zero-defect mindset and test-driven developmentcarrying out code reviews via pull requestscreating the necessary unit and component integration tests to ensure compliance according to MR specificationsSkills and experience you will needfluent spoken and written English5+ years of proven experience in developing backend services with C#/.NET (.NET Core preferred)good knowledge of MS SQL databaseexperience with Microsoft Azure Infrastructure (Function Apps, App Services, Scale Sets, Virtual Machines, etc.)expertise in Infrastructure as Code (Terraform) and Azure DevOps, YAML based CI/CD pipelinesability to grow on challenges in a demanding environmentstrong communication skills, high degree of customer orientationbeing an active member of an Agile, cross-functional team developing software for innovative business productsNice to haveexperience in role-based access control (RBAC), data encryption strategies, monitoring and logging as well as alertingknowledge of PostgreSQL database and the Post GISexperience in the development of technical architecture with a view on built in data security and optimized performanceWhat we offerLet's be healthy– medical package, sports card, and numerous sports sections – these are some of the benefits that help our employees stay in good shape.Let's be balanced– work-life balance is a key aspect of a healthy workplace.

Apply
Q40 Match 75% NielsenIQ Pune/Pimpri-Chinchwad y alrededores 2026-02-09
Why this matched

Title matches your search • Direct apply link

Get weekly matches like this

You will work closely with data scientists, machine learning engineers, data engineers, and Product specialists to take Consumer Canvas to the next level. Data Platforms & Tools: Hands-on experience with Snowflake data…

Read full description

You will work closely with data scientists, machine learning engineers, data engineers, and Product specialists to take Consumer Canvas to the next level. Data Platforms & Tools: Hands-on experience with Snowflake data processing environments, especially Snowflake Data Clean Rooms Hands-on experience with Databricks data processing environments Familiarity with data engineering Medallion Architecture (Bronze/Silver/Gold) Experience with Big Data technologie...

Senior Software Engineer

May be filled
Q60 Match 75% SPS Commerce Warszawa 2026-02-09
Why this matched

Title matches your search • Direct apply link

Get weekly matches like this

Join SPS Commerce and be part of a dynamic team that’s transforming the global retail supply chain!Position Summary:Our market-leading technology and customer focus have driven 99 consecutive quarters of revenue growth.…

Read full description

Join SPS Commerce and be part of a dynamic team that’s transforming the global retail supply chain!Position Summary:Our market-leading technology and customer focus have driven 99 consecutive quarters of revenue growth. Join a dynamic, forward-thinking team to transform the global retail supply chain.

Senior Software Engineer

May be filled
Q60 Match 75% Siemens Digital Industries Software Charlotte, NC 2026-02-09
Why this matched

Title matches your search • Direct apply link

Get weekly matches like this

[Applicants: Be among the first 25 applicants | Industry: Technology, Information and Media and Information Services | Type: Full-time | Level: Executive] We are a leading global software company dedicated to the world…

Read full description

[Applicants: Be among the first 25 applicants | Industry: Technology, Information and Media and Information Services | Type: Full-time | Level: Executive] We are a leading global software company dedicated to the world of computer-aided design, 3D modeling, and simulation— helping innovative global manufacturers design better products, faster! We are seeking the help of a software engineer that can drive technical solutions by configuring the COTS products to the needs of Siemens and building cloud-native services for COTS products that integrate products throughout OSES.Responsibilities:Understanding of cloud native services, languages, and tools: Kubernetes concepts like controllers/control planes/operator pattern, tools like Terraform/Helm/Artifactory/Argo/etc, languages like Golang/Python, and more.Developing software with API-driven microservices architecture within the aforementioned technologiesDeep knowledge of common software engineering practices: DevOps, CI/CD, Git/GitOps, automated testing, and general passion for automationPartnering with supporting functions: architects, SRE, product management/product owners, QE,...

Senior Software Engineer

May be filled
Q60 Match 75% Huawei Hong Kong Research Center(HKRC) Tai Po District, Hong Kong SAR 2026-02-09
Why this matched

Title matches your search • Direct apply link

Get weekly matches like this

[Applicants: Be among the first 25 applicants | Industry: Telecommunications | Type: Full-time | Level: Entry level] ResponsibilitiesResearch and develop multimodal large models, participate in the process of model…

Read full description

[Applicants: Be among the first 25 applicants | Industry: Telecommunications | Type: Full-time | Level: Entry level] ResponsibilitiesResearch and develop multimodal large models, participate in the process of model implementation, optimization, and scalable inference deployment.Design and develop distributed inference frameworks and core optimization algorithms to maximize the performance and efficiency of LLM and MLLM serving.Collaborate with top universities and research institutes to explore cutting-edge AIGC models and advanced inference/reasoning technologies.Cooperate with internal engineering teams to enhance the usability and performance of AI frameworks, delivering high-quality code and documents for both client applications and open-source community.Professional KnowledgeMaster’s degree or above in Computer Science, Electrical Engineering, Data Science, Mathematics, or a related discipline.Strong foundation in deep learning, including hands-on experience with auto-regressive or diffusion models, and proficiency with at least one major AI framework (e.g., PyTorch, TensorFlow, JAX, MindSpore).Familiarity with mainstream LLM inference frameworks (such as vLLM, SGLang, TensorRT) and a solid understanding of optimization techniques (e.g., KV Cache, paged attention, quantization).Service SkillsExperience with mainstream model training or fine-tuning frameworks (e.g., Transformers, DeepSpeed, Diffusers, PEFT).Proficient in Linux scripting and Python/C++ programmingQuick learner with good communication skills and problem-solving abilities.

Senior Software Engineer

May be filled
Q60 Match 87% GemPool Recruitment Ireland 2026-02-09 Est. EUR 50k–80k 40% ▲ 5% vs median
Why this matched

Title matches your search • Salary estimate available • Direct apply link

Get weekly matches like this

[Industry: IT Services and IT Consulting, Software Development, and IT System Custom Software Development | Type: Full-time | Level: Mid-Senior level] GemPool’s client is looking to hire multiple Senior Software…

Read full description

[Industry: IT Services and IT Consulting, Software Development, and IT System Custom Software Development | Type: Full-time | Level: Mid-Senior level] GemPool’s client is looking to hire multiple Senior Software Engineers with strong Ruby on Rails experience to work on a web-based application. You will join a small development team (5 members) using Agile methodologies, working on a business-critical application.Role:Permanent Full TimeLocation:Remote within IrelandRequirements:At least 5 years’ experience in web development using Ruby on RailsExperience working and supporting a large-scale production applicationStrong REST API and integrations experienceExperience with relational databases + SQLExperience working in an Agile environment and with continuous deployment methodologiesVery strong problem-solving and communication skillsDegree in Computer Science or similarSome experience with Docker & TerraformNice to Have:Postgres experiencePractical AI experienceEnd-to-end web developmentUI development skills (HTML, CSS, JavaScript, TypeScript, Vuejs)Track record in the design and build of web apps through to delivery and implementationExperience using GitExperience working on business-critical applicationsActively contributing to an open source projectIf you are interested, please contact Cathal at cathal.mcaliskey@gempool.ie

Senior Software Engineer

May be filled
Q85 Match 75% Centurion McLean, VA 2026-02-09
Why this matched

Title matches your search • Direct apply link

Get weekly matches like this

[Industry: Information Services | Type: Full-time | Level: Mid-Senior level] We’re looking for a Software Development Engineer for an onsite opportunity in McLean, VAKey ResponsibilitiesDesign and develop software…

Read full description

[Industry: Information Services | Type: Full-time | Level: Mid-Senior level] We’re looking for a Software Development Engineer for an onsite opportunity in McLean, VAKey ResponsibilitiesDesign and develop software products that meet user needs and market demands.Apply engineering principles to construct and maintain efficient, bug-free software systems.Collaborate with designers, product managers, and other engineers to bring products from concept to launch.Architect secure, scalable, and high-performance backend applicationsWork on both front-end and back-end development using languages such as Go, Node.js, Java or C#.Integrate backend services with relational and NoSQL databases such as PostgreSQL, MySQL, MongoDB, and DynamoDBWrite clean, efficient, testable code following best practices for performance, maintainability, and securityIntegrate generative AI tools to accelerate development and enhance product design.Communicate design decisions and technical trade-offs clearly to both technical and non-technical stakeholders.Contribute to a culture of innovation and technical excellence by keeping abreast of industry trends.Embed security checks and compliance requirements into the development process to meet relevant standards.Qualifications5+ years of experience building and operating production-grade full-stack applications in cloud environments such as AWS5+ years of experience with Go, Java, Node.js, or C# development3+ years of experience in distributed architectures using microservices or serverless in AWS, Google, or Azure Cloud3+ years of experience with SQL and NoSQL databasesExperience designing and implementing RESTful APIs and microservicesExperience in CI/CD pipeline setup and maintenanceKnowledge of authentication, authorization, and security best practicesExperience using generative AI tools to accelerate development, automate coding tasks, and review AI-generated codeAbility to obtain a TS/SCI clearanceBachelor's degree and 3+ years of experience in software engineering, or 5+ years of experience in software engineering in lieu of a degreeNice to Have SkillsExperience writing source code for new applications or generating and enhancing code samples for existing applicationsExperience acquiring client requirements and resolving workflow problems through automation optimizationAbility to work with automated testing tools to perform testing and maintenanceTS/SCI clearanceMaster’s degreeAWS Certifications, such as Cloud Practitioner, Devel...

Q85 Match 75% Snowheap Brasil 2026-02-09
Why this matched

Title matches your search • Direct apply link

Get weekly matches like this

We lead in data analytics and AI with a decade of experience crafting innovative solutions for complex challenges. Proven ability to architect, develop, and deliver complex software solutions end-to-end.Deep…

Read full description

We lead in data analytics and AI with a decade of experience crafting innovative solutions for complex challenges. Proven ability to architect, develop, and deliver complex software solutions end-to-end.Deep understanding of software engineering principles, design patterns, and architecture best practices (including SOLID, DDD, and clean architecture).

Q60 Match 75% Headway New York, NY 2026-02-09
Why this matched

Title matches your search • Direct apply link

Get weekly matches like this

[Applicants: Over 200 applicants | Industry: Mental Health Care | Type: Full-time | Level: Mid-Senior level] Headway’s mission is a big one – to build a new mental health care system everyone can access. Headway is…

Read full description

[Applicants: Over 200 applicants | Industry: Mental Health Care | Type: Full-time | Level: Mid-Senior level] Headway’s mission is a big one – to build a new mental health care system everyone can access. Headway is building a new mental healthcare system that everyone can access by making it easy for therapists to accept insurance and scale their practice.Headway was founded in 2019.

Q60 Match 75% OEC Polska 2026-02-09
Why this matched

Title matches your search • Direct apply link

Get weekly matches like this

[Applicants: Ponad 200 kandydatów] TeamWe are looking for a skilledSenior .Net Software Engineer/Tech Leadto join our team building a centralCore Servicesplatform that will integrate and power the most critical…

Read full description

[Applicants: Ponad 200 kandydatów] TeamWe are looking for a skilledSenior .Net Software Engineer/Tech Leadto join our team building a centralCore Servicesplatform that will integrate and power the most critical functionalities across our systems. You will also provide technical leadership to development teams, assisting architectural design of major projects and recommending technical performance improvements.We expect you to have at least 5 years of software development experience, working with most of the following technologies:Backend: C#, .Net 8Frontend: JS, HTML5/CSS, React (or another framework), TypeScriptDB: PostgreSQL, MongoDBNice to have: AWS, Git, CI/CD, DockerThis is a hybrid role, working from the OEC Cracow office at least 1 day a month is required.

Salary insights

Transparency promise

Salary tags blend employer provided ranges with Catalitium estimates. We mark ranges with Est. labels, note any missing data, and never inflate compensation to boost clicks.

Currency harmonized to USD/EUR/GBP/CHF to avoid surprises.

Outliers are reviewed manually before they appear on a card.

Sponsored employers follow the same disclosure and pay rules.

Job search FAQs

Are remote AI roles hiring in the EU?

Yes. Remote-friendly AI and ML roles in the EU have grown over 30% year-on-year. Germany, France, the Netherlands, and Spain lead in volume. Use the AI and EU filters together to surface them quickly, and check the salary estimate badge to ensure the range meets your expectations.

How fresh are the job postings?

Listings are refreshed continuously from employer feeds and normalised daily. Each card shows a posted date pill so you can see exactly how old a listing is. Jobs posted within the last 7 days receive a green New badge. Listings older than 30 days receive a May be filled warning.

Do roles include salary estimates?

Yes. Most listings show an Est. salary pill derived from Catalitium's location-based salary database, blended with any employer-disclosed range. Senior and lead roles receive an automatic seniority uplift. If a salary range is genuinely unknown we leave the field blank rather than show a misleading estimate.

What is a ghost job and how do I spot one?

A ghost job is a listing that has been live for 30+ days and is likely already filled, on hold, or was never a real opening. Research suggests up to 40% of active listings at any time are ghost jobs. Catalitium flags every listing older than 30 days with a triangle May be filled badge so you can prioritise your energy on fresh openings.

What are the highest-paying tech roles right now?

AI and ML engineer roles currently command the highest median salaries on Catalitium, around $150k–$200k USD in the US and EUR 100k–EUR 160k in Europe. Principal and Staff Engineer roles come close, followed by senior full-stack and cloud infrastructure engineers. Use the >100k filter to see only high-compensation listings.

How do I negotiate a higher salary offer?

Reference Catalitium's salary data when negotiating: show the employer the market range for your role and region. Studies show engineers who negotiate receive 10–20% more than the initial offer on average. If base salary is fixed, push on equity, signing bonus, remote allowance, and learning budget. See our Salary Negotiation Guide in the Resources section.

Which European cities pay the most for tech?

Zurich and Geneva (Switzerland) consistently top European tech salaries, followed by London, Amsterdam, Berlin, Paris, and Stockholm. Swiss salaries are typically quoted in CHF and translate to EUR 100k–160k for mid-senior roles. London follows at GBP 70k–110k. Berlin and Amsterdam are competitive at EUR 70k–100k for comparable experience levels.

Can I track my job applications on Catalitium?

Yes. Our free Application Tracker lets you move roles through a Kanban pipeline: Applied, Phone Screen, Interview, Offer, and Closed. It requires no account and stores everything privately in your browser. Hit the Track button on any job card to add it. You can also export your full pipeline as a CSV.

How does Catalitium differ from LinkedIn Jobs?

LinkedIn optimises for engagement and premium upgrades. Catalitium is built exclusively for tech candidates who want signal over noise: every listing shows salary estimates, ghost jobs are flagged, AI-powered summaries save you time reading descriptions, and the application tracker replaces the black-hole Easy Apply experience. No premium paywall, no recruiter spam.

Can I filter to remote-only jobs?

Yes. Choose Remote in the location/country field or tap a Remote shortcut chip. Results are limited to roles that advertise remote or hybrid where the listing text supports it, and remote-friendly rows show a Remote badge.

Which tech stacks are most in demand?

Across Catalitium tech listings, Python, TypeScript/JavaScript, Go, Java, and cloud platforms (AWS, GCP, Azure, Kubernetes) recur most often; AI and data roles add PyTorch, TensorFlow, and LLM tooling. Title and AI summary chips reflect the employer's stated stack.

Which Swiss cities pay the most for software roles?

Zurich and Geneva typically lead Switzerland for software, data, and platform engineering compensation; smaller hubs follow at a discount. Swiss ranges often sit above neighbouring EU markets for comparable seniority—check Est. salary on each card when you filter by Switzerland.

Save this search and get a weekly digest of top matches. Includes salary signal. No spam.

Catalitium logo

Weekly high-match job digest

One email per week with your best-matching roles and salary signals. No spam, unsubscribe anytime.

Privacy-friendly. One curated email per week.

Catalitium logo Contact us

Questions, partnerships, or feedback? Drop a note and we'll reply.